The Crooked Skulls Featured in The Obelisk Spring 2026 Quarterly Review

We're honored to be included in the Spring 2026 Quarterly Review from The Obelisk, where JJ Koczan described Midnight Sun as a no-frills, riff-driven debut built on "thick tones, gravel-throated vocals, and an overarching groove."

The review draws comparisons to Orange Goblin, Corrosion of Conformity, The Obsessed, and highlights tracks like "Skull Bong," "Broken," "Slowsteal," and "Let Me Out," while also giving a nod to Bob Balch's guest appearance on "Iron Smile."

What we appreciate most is the recognition of what we've always aimed to do: write honest, heavy songs without unnecessary tricks or gimmicks. As the review puts it, "No tricks, but songs."

Huge thanks to JJ Koczan and everyone at The Obelisk for taking the time to listen and support independent heavy music.

The Crooked Skulls deliver heavy, groove-laden metal rooted in thick riffs and bluesy heaviness. We bring a no-frills intensity to everything we play.

Formed by Pete K. and joined by Chuck S. and Dave V A , we’ve crafted a hard-hitting sound that captures the raw energy of our influences.
